The Animal Care Specialist – Primates role will support our mission by ensuring the safe exhibition, handling, feeding, and husbandry of the Zoo's primate collection. The primate division includes a diverse range of species, including great apes, African-Eurasian primates, New World primates, and prosimians. This role requires excellence in husbandry skills, communication, active participation in training and enrichment, and involvement in public demonstrations. We are looking for a candidate with experience in great ape husbandry and care. Candidates must be available to work a flexible schedule, including weekends. This is a variable part-time position with a maximum of 19 hours per week; however, scheduled hours may fluctuate and are not guaranteed each week. Weekly schedules will vary based on operational needs.
